Foreign Minister BujarOsmani on Wednesday commented on reactions over rights of the Bulgarian community in Macedonia.

“Republic of North Macedonia has an extremely successful model of a multiethnic society, and in addition to the collective rights of larger communities, functional mechanisms are in place for the protection of smaller ethnic communities,” Osmani said.

“Representatives of the civil society organizations should immediately contact the census bodies and request appropriate graphing within the census in order to determine the quantitative, demographic and geographical distribution of this community, which would significantly contribute to the creation of future policies both of the Government and of relevant units of local self-government, and the country in general,” he added.
